Requirements
  • You have 4+ years of IT engineering in a mix of infrastructure and development roles
  • You have 4+ years of experience in a DevOps role
  • You have strong experience with DevOps lifecycle, CI/CD integrations and workflows
  • You have strong scripting and automation skills
  • You have experience integrating 3rd party tools into the CI/CD such as Code quality and security scanning, Unit testing, Performance testing and Visual automation
  • You are familiar with AWS or Azure cloud platforms and infrastructure management tools such as Terraform or CloudFormation
  • You have experience with Serverless Framework or SST on AWS
  • You have an in-depth understanding of the software development lifecycle and can communicate project and operation status, issues, risks and resolutions in an agile development methodology
  • You have experience introducing/integrating automation concepts into physical devices such as a payment terminal, Point of Sale hardware (Windows based), IoT devices, network devices (such as Meraki)
  • You have knowledge of Event driven architecture
  • You have knowledge of Micro Services concepts and architecture

Responsibilities
  • Advocating for and configuring relevant tooling to orchestrate our applications
  • Designing, implementing and maintaining flexible CI/CD pipelines using Bitbucket Pipelines
  • Enhancing web application performance while establishing reliable monitoring and alerting mechanisms using an observability platform
  • Championing a security mindset by keeping software up to date and administering security monitoring and auditing tools
  • Implementing testing and deployment stages to ensure quality and fast feedback
  • Maintaining development, staging, and production environments
  • Troubleshooting issues with development teams to resolve them quickly
  • Collaborating with the development and architect teams to improve the overall software development lifecycle and pipeline implementations
  • Coaching your peers on the development teams in all phases of the project life cycle

Arc'teryx produces high-performance outdoor apparel and gear for activities like mountain running, hiking, and climbing. Their products are designed with advanced materials and meticulous attention to detail, ensuring they perform well in extreme conditions. Unlike many competitors, Arc'teryx focuses on technical excellence and direct-to-consumer sales, allowing them to maintain a strong connection with their customers. The company aims to provide durable and quality gear while fostering community engagement through initiatives that connect diverse groups with outdoor activities.
